Which is the most populous county in Iowa?
Polk County in Iowa, USA, is the most populous county, with a resident population of 492,401 according to the 2020 US census data. With a 230,299 resident population Linn County, IA ranks as the second most populated county in the state. Scott County with a population of 174,669 residents claims the third largest county by population in Iowa.
Which is the least populous county in Iowa
Adams County with a population of 3,704 residents, is recognized as the smallest county in Iowa by population.
Iowa Counties by Population
Rank | County | Population |
1 | Polk County | 492,401 |
2 | Linn County | 230,299 |
3 | Scott County | 174,669 |
4 | Johnson County | 152,854 |
5 | Black Hawk County | 131,144 |
6 | Woodbury County | 105,941 |
7 | Dallas County | 99,678 |
8 | Dubuque County | 99,266 |
9 | Story County | 98,537 |
10 | Pottawattamie County | 93,667 |
11 | Warren County | 52,403 |
12 | Clinton County | 46,460 |
13 | Muscatine County | 43,235 |
14 | Cerro Gordo County | 43,127 |
15 | Marshall County | 40,105 |
16 | Des Moines County | 38,910 |
17 | Jasper County | 37,813 |
18 | Webster County | 36,999 |
19 | Sioux County | 35,872 |
20 | Wapello County | 35,437 |
21 | Lee County | 33,555 |
22 | Marion County | 33,414 |
23 | Boone County | 26,715 |
24 | Plymouth County | 25,698 |
25 | Benton County | 25,575 |
26 | Bremer County | 24,988 |
27 | Washington County | 22,565 |
28 | Mahaska County | 22,190 |
29 | Buena Vista County | 20,823 |
30 | Carroll County | 20,760 |
31 | Jones County | 20,646 |
32 | Buchanan County | 20,565 |
33 | Henry County | 20,482 |
34 | Winneshiek County | 20,070 |
35 | Fayette County | 19,509 |
36 | Jackson County | 19,485 |
37 | Poweshiek County | 18,662 |
38 | Cedar County | 18,505 |
39 | Dickinson County | 17,703 |
40 | Delaware County | 17,488 |
41 | Tama County | 17,135 |
42 | Clayton County | 17,043 |
43 | Hardin County | 16,878 |
44 | Iowa County | 16,662 |
45 | Madison County | 16,548 |
46 | Crawford County | 16,525 |
47 | Clay County | 16,384 |
48 | Jefferson County | 15,663 |
49 | Floyd County | 15,627 |
50 | Page County | 15,211 |
51 | Hamilton County | 15,039 |
52 | Kossuth County | 14,828 |
53 | Harrison County | 14,582 |
54 | Mills County | 14,484 |
55 | Butler County | 14,334 |
56 | O'Brien County | 14,182 |
57 | Allamakee County | 14,061 |
58 | Cass County | 13,127 |
59 | Wright County | 12,943 |
60 | Grundy County | 12,329 |
61 | Appanoose County | 12,317 |
62 | Union County | 12,138 |
63 | Chickasaw County | 12,012 |
64 | Lyon County | 11,934 |
65 | Shelby County | 11,746 |
66 | Cherokee County | 11,658 |
67 | Louisa County | 10,837 |
68 | Hancock County | 10,795 |
69 | Winnebago County | 10,679 |
70 | Guthrie County | 10,623 |
71 | Mitchell County | 10,565 |
72 | Montgomery County | 10,330 |
73 | Keokuk County | 10,033 |
74 | Franklin County | 10,019 |
75 | Calhoun County | 9,927 |
76 | Sac County | 9,814 |
77 | Clarke County | 9,748 |
78 | Humboldt County | 9,597 |
79 | Howard County | 9,469 |
80 | Emmet County | 9,388 |
81 | Davis County | 9,110 |
82 | Palo Alto County | 8,996 |
83 | Greene County | 8,771 |
84 | Monona County | 8,751 |
85 | Lucas County | 8,634 |
86 | Decatur County | 7,645 |
87 | Monroe County | 7,577 |
88 | Adair County | 7,496 |
89 | Worth County | 7,443 |
90 | Van Buren County | 7,203 |
91 | Pocahontas County | 7,078 |
92 | Ida County | 7,005 |
93 | Fremont County | 6,605 |
94 | Wayne County | 6,497 |
95 | Osceola County | 6,192 |
96 | Taylor County | 5,896 |
97 | Audubon County | 5,674 |
98 | Ringgold County | 4,663 |
99 | Adams County | 3,704 |
